stm32f103c8t6单片机的基本组成
时间: 2024-11-11 08:14:15 浏览: 23
STM32F103C8T6是一款基于Arm Cortex-M3内核的微控制器,它由以下几个主要部分组成:
1. **中央处理器** (CPU):Cortex-M3内核提供高性能、低功耗和嵌入式实时处理能力。
2. **闪存** (Flash): 存储程序代码,通常采用EEPROM结构,支持高速读写。
3. **RAM** (随机访问内存): 运行时数据存储区,分为内部SRAM和外部SRAM,用于临时存储变量和中间结果。
4. **GPIO** (通用输入输出):数字输入输出接口,允许与其他电路直接交互,控制外部设备。
5. **定时器和计数器**:用于精确的时间管理、测量和事件触发。
6. **ADC** (模拟到数字转换器):将模拟信号转化为数字信号,常用于传感器的数据采集。
7. **USART/UART, SPI, I2C**:串行通信接口,用于与外部设备通信。
8. **DMA** (直接内存访问):硬件加速数据传输,提高系统性能。
9. **看门狗(WDT)**:防止芯片死锁,当主CPU停止工作时,可以自动重启系统。
10. **其他外设**:如CAN总线接口、USB全速FS或HS接口等,视具体型号而定。
相关问题
STM32F103C8T6单片机
STM32F103C8T6是意法半导体(STMicroelectronics)公司推出的一款32位ARM Cortex-M3内核的微控制器,属于STM32F1系列产品。它具有高性能、低功耗、丰富的外设和丰富的通信接口,可广泛应用于各种嵌入式系统中。该单片机内置64KB闪存、20KB SRAM,还支持多种通信协议,如SPI、I2C、USART等。此外,它还具有丰富的外设,如定时器、ADC、DAC等,可满足各种应用需求。
stm32f103c8t6单片机
STM32F103C8T6是一款由意法半导体(STMicroelectronics)公司生产的32位ARM Cortex-M3内核的单片机。它是STM32F1系列中的一员,具有丰富的外设和强大的性能,广泛应用于嵌入式系统开发。
该单片机的主要特点包括:
1. 内核:基于ARM Cortex-M3内核,工作频率可达到72MHz,具有高性能和低功耗特性。
2. 存储器:具有64KB的Flash存储器和20KB的SRAM,可用于存储程序代码和数据。
3. 外设:包括多个通用IO口、定时器、串口通信接口、SPI、I2C、ADC等常用外设,可满足各种应用需求。
4. 电源管理:支持多种低功耗模式,可有效延长电池寿命。
5. 调试接口:支持SWD(Serial Wire Debug)调试接口,方便开发和调试。
该单片机广泛应用于各种嵌入式系统开发,如工业控制、智能家居、医疗设备、消费电子等领域。
阅读全文